lchan release: always Deact SACCH
If an lchan is being released and had a SACCH active, there is no reason to
omit the Deact SACCH message ever. All of the callers that passed
do_deact_sacch = false did so for no good reason.
Drop the do_deact_sacch flag everywhere and, when the lchan type matches and
SAPI[0] is still active, simply always send a Deact SACCH message.
The do_deact_sacch flag was carried over from legacy code, by me, mainly
because I never really understood why it was there. I do hope I'm correct now,
asserting that having this flag makes no sense.
